How long do good speakers last?


I just ordered a set of Sonus Faber Olympica Nova Vs, my first foray into nice speakers. I turn 51 this month and am hoping these will be the last speakers I ever buy. But it got me to thinking - how long should I expect these speakers to last? Or any good speakers for that matter? Does the foam eventually break down? Issues with general wear and tear? Appreciate your perspectives!

I, too, seem to have a thing for British speakers. Had a great experience w/ATC SCM12 Pro passive monitors (mind-blowingly good sound). 

~6 months ago picked up a vintage pair of big KEF 2-ways from the '80s, 103.2s. The drivers are original, and judging by the wonderful sound, have no issues (the 8" mid/woofer is made of bextrene + rubber surrounds). I know the crossovers had been carefully/selectively worked on, with any caps that didn't test perfectly replaced.

These are 35+ years old and sound amazing.
